If you own the Signature bundle or higher, you do not need to download anything. Newtone is already sitting inside your DAW. 1. Open the Plugin Open your Mixer window in FL Studio. Click on an empty effect slot on any mixer track. Select Newtone from the plugin list. 2. Import Your Audio
Drag and drop any vocal or audio sample directly from your FL Studio playlist or browser into the Newtone interface.
Alternatively, right-click any audio clip in your playlist and select "Edit in pitch corrector" to send it straight to Newtone. 🎵 Quick Guide to Using Newtone
Once your audio is inside Newtone, it will analyze the waveform and display it as visual "blocks" mapped to a piano roll. Here is how to use its main controls: 1. Center the Pitch
Hover over the center of an audio block until your cursor changes.
Click and drag the block up or down to snap the note perfectly to the grid. 2. Control Pitch Variation (Vibrato) Locate the Variation knob at the top of the Newtone window.
Turning this knob down will flatten out shaky pitch drifts and heavy vibrato, giving you a robotic or highly polished "auto-tuned" sound. 3. Adjust Pitch Transition Locate the Transition knob at the top.
This controls how quickly one note slides into the next. Dialing this up creates smooth glides, while dialing it down creates sharp, robotic transitions. 4. Send it Back to the Playlist
Once you are happy with the edit, click the "Send to Playlist" button (an icon with an arrow pointing to a grid) in the upper right corner of Newtone.
This will bounce your newly tuned audio straight into your project arrangement.

Newtone is not free as a standalone product. It is included natively in specific editions of FL Studio: Included: Signature Edition and All Plugins Edition.
Trial Only: In the Fruity and Producer Editions, Newtone runs in a demo mode. You can use all its features, but you cannot save the edited audio or drag it back into your project. 2. How to "Download" Newtone
You do not need to download Newtone separately. It is automatically installed when you Download FL Studio from the official Image-Line website. If you have the Signature Edition or higher, it will be fully unlocked once you register your license. 3. Workaround for Trial Users
If you have the Producer Edition and want to use Newtone without purchasing an upgrade, many producers use this official workaround:
Record to Edison: Load Newtone on a mixer track, place Edison directly after it, set Edison to "On Input," and record the audio while playing it back in Newtone.
Manual Export: Once recorded in Edison, you can drag that "corrected" audio file directly into your playlist. 4. Free Alternatives to Newtone

Key Features Breakdown:
-
Pitch Correction & Detection:
- NewTone automatically detects the pitch of your audio and displays it on a piano roll interface.
- You can snap notes to a specific scale (Major, Minor, Chromatic, etc.) or manually drag notes to the correct pitch.
- The "Deep" part: Unlike simpler autotune plugins (like Pitcher) that simply re-pitch audio in real-time, NewTone allows you to edit the transition between notes. You can preserve the natural vibrato of a singer while correcting the base pitch, making the correction sound transparent and natural rather than robotic.
-
Time Stretching & Slicing:
- You can change the length of phrases without affecting the pitch, or change the pitch without affecting the length.
- It allows you to slice audio easily. If a vocalist comes in early or late, you can simply drag their phrase to the correct spot on the timeline.
-
The "Pan" and "Volume" Feature:
- This is a hidden gem. NewTone separates the audio into blobs. You can adjust the volume and panning per note. This is excellent for fixing breaths that are too loud or leveling out a vocal performance without using automation clips in the playlist.
-
Integration:
- It loads as an effect in the mixer. You can route audio to it, edit it, and then render the changes back to the playlist. The integration with FL Studio’s "Send to Playlist" feature is seamless.

Key Features That Make It “Hot”
- Pitch Shifting: Move individual notes up or down without affecting timing.
- Time Stretching: Drag notes to be longer or shorter without changing pitch.
- Vibrato Control: Reduce or enhance natural vibrato.
- Note Warping: Adjust the pitch curve within a single note (great for vocal runs).
- Scale Snapping: Automatically snap detected notes to a chosen musical scale.
- MIDI Export: Convert an audio melody into MIDI data.
